```markdown
查询网站的域名信息是一个非常有用的技能,尤其在网络安全、SEO优化以及获取网站的基本信息时。通过查询域名信息,我们可以获得该域名的注册信息、服务器信息以及所有者的联系方式等。本文将介绍如何查询网站的域名信息,以及相关的工具和方法。
域名信息通常指的是与某个域名相关的注册数据,包括但不限于:
查询域名信息的方法有很多,其中最常见的方法是使用 WHOIS 查询。WHOIS是一个互联网协议,用于查询域名和IP地址的注册信息。我们可以通过一些在线工具、命令行或API来查询域名信息。
有许多网站提供免费的WHOIS查询服务。以下是一些常用的WHOIS查询网站:
在这些网站上,只需要输入你想查询的域名,系统就会返回该域名的注册信息。
如果你习惯使用命令行,可以直接使用WHOIS命令来查询域名信息。在Linux和macOS系统中,通常可以直接使用whois
命令。如果没有安装,可以通过包管理器安装。
bash
whois example.com
在Windows上,默认情况下没有安装WHOIS工具,但你可以通过安装一些第三方工具,如 Cygwin
或 Gow
,来使用WHOIS命令。
如果你需要在程序中自动查询域名信息,可以使用一些免费的或付费的API服务来实现。例如:
这些API提供了RESTful接口,允许开发者在程序中查询域名的WHOIS信息并进行处理。
查询域名信息后,通常会得到一份包含以下字段的报告:
假设你查询了 example.com
的域名信息,返回的结果可能如下所示:
Domain Name: EXAMPLE.COM
Registrar: Example Registrar, Inc.
Creation Date: 2000-01-01
Expiration Date: 2026-01-01
Registrant Contact: John Doe
Name Servers: ns1.example.com, ns2.example.com
隐私保护:有些域名注册者使用隐私保护服务,导致WHOIS查询结果中没有显示注册者的真实信息。通常,这些信息会被一个代理商的联系方式所替代。
准确性:WHOIS信息不一定始终准确,因为域名所有者有时会修改或更新信息,甚至选择不公开。
查询频率限制:部分WHOIS服务商对查询频率有一定的限制,如果你频繁查询某些域名,可能会遭遇封禁或限制。
查询网站域名信息是网络管理和安全工作中的一个基本技能,能够帮助你了解网站的背景和所有者。通过WHOIS工具、命令行或者API,获取域名的注册信息变得非常简单。在使用这些工具时,务必注意隐私保护和信息的准确性。 ```